Open Source Intelligence (OSINT)
Open Source Intelligence (OSINT) provides a platform for seeking valuable information about an individual or any subject of interest from various open-source platforms. These open sources include social networking sites, forums, blogs, videos, and news sites.
OSINT Framework collects all digital footprints of the suspect across various online platforms and provides insight of relevant data pertaining to the investigations. OSINT Tools are mainly deployed by Defense and Investigation agencies.

It is nearly impossible for a person to access all the publicly available information manually and filter them as the process is hectic and time-consuming. Using OSINT framework you can handle this complexity, by extracting the key words that are relevant.
With Open Source Intelligence Tools, you can find the information across blogs, posts, social media as well as the data hidden within the deep web and seek information to accomplish the task. A lot of private researchers, corporations, government intelligence agencies and entities and financial institutions capitalize on OSINT Tools to fetch accurate results that match their requirements
